RI Weekend Weather Wrap – Sat/Sun, Nov. 9 & 10, 2019
by Jack Donnelly, meteorologist
Saturday
A decent weekend here in Rhode Island, spared from the rains of November for another several days. Saturday 11/9/19: We’ll see a gradual warming trend back to a normal range, but Saturday’s highs will be kept to around 40 from a low in the mid 20’s. Cloud cover will increase through the night, but dry air and a lack of frontal systems will likely mean no rain for the area.

Sunday
Sunday 11/10/19: Morning temps will hover right around the freezing mark of 32, gradually warming through the day to a nice and temperate mid 50 reading. Winds will pick up a bit and get funneled between Urban sections of Providence well ahead of the next frontal system.
